Night-shift staff: Floor 4 of the Tellhaven Building opens this week. After 21:00, access is via the rear stairwell only; the lifts are locked out overnight during the settling period. Complete a walk-through of the new floor once per shift and log it. The stairwell keypad accepts the code below.

badge for yahop-fawep: bdg-XBKXI-68071

## Deployment

The Cinderpost admin console supports bulk edits on the accounts table. Bulk operations run through a batching worker so a single large edit can't lock the table; if on-call sees lock contention alerts, the batch size is usually the culprit. Deploys roll the worker and console together — never independently, as the payload schema is versioned in lockstep. The worker reads its settings at boot, shown here:

deployment values, yageg-hahig:
WENAEL_HOST=wenael.tolvaqlabs.internal
WENAEL_PORT=4000

## Who to ping: websocket compression

If you're cutting a release and the Streamlink gateway flags compression regressions, don't just toggle permessage-deflate and hope. The tradeoff doc (CPU vs. bandwidth on small frames) lives in the Pylon wiki under "gateway tuning." Short version: leave it off for chat payloads, on for telemetry. Tove owns the benchmarks and signs off on changes. Send rollout questions to the gateway team's shared inbox.

billing contact of bawep-tajeg = tamath.silion.fraok@olvarqsoft.local